El 23/05/2013 13:20, Christer Holmberg escribió:
>> Based on SSRC and application specific signalling. (Presuming that by demuxed you mean identified)
> Yes.
>
> I am not sure what you mean by application specific signaling, but for SDP we do need to describe in BUNDLE how it is done.
>
> Or, do you assume, at any given point, a single SSRC per m- line?

Application specific signaling like RFC 4575 - A Session Initiation 
Protocol (SIP) Event Package for Conference State:


        5.8.4 <http://tools.ietf.org/html/rfc4575#section-5.8.4>. <src-id>



    The <src-id> element, if applicable, carries the information about
    the actual source of the media.  For example, for Real-time Transport
    Protocol (RTP) / RTP Control Protocol (RTCP) [13  <http://tools.ietf.org/html/rfc4575#ref-13>] media streams, the
    value MUST contain the synchronization source (SSRC) identifier value
    generated by the endpoint for the stream it sends.
